nullDC-PSP is a free and open-source DreamCast emulator for PlayStation Portable. It's written in C++. This is an experimental and Beta stage release and many games are playable but low fps. Sound is not yet emulated.

Overview

nullDC is a Dreamcast emulator for PSP, currently in an experimental stage. The emulator was originally developed in 2008. The source code was lost for many years; it was published on GitHub in the mid-2010s, It was compiled and restored by xiro and hlide in 2021.

Compatibility

nullDC-PSP is only compatible with 'slim' models (PSP-2000 and above). It will not boot on the original PSP-1000.

BIOS

nullDC BIOS files are needed in the nullDC/data folder :

  • dc_boot.bin
  • dc_flash.bin

Game Files

Only games in the .gdi format are supported for now. Place the files for each individual game within a separate folder, and move the folder to nullDC-PSP\discs. The list of available games will then appear when you boot the emulator.

GUI.png

Controls

Idle time can be adjusted with the L / R buttons.

To start the Dreamcast bios, press triangle as the emulator is booting.
